@@ -1494,6 +1494,9 @@ To get a list of the possible @file{*.exp} files, pipe the
 output of @samp{make check} into a file and look at the
 @samp{Running @dots{}  .exp} lines.
 
+The Java runtime tests can be executed via @samp{make check}
+in the @file{@var{target}/libjava/testsuite} directory in
+the build tree.
